An examination of how non-partisan research influences legislative decisions and policy outcomes.
Introduction
This case study explores the impact of non-partisan research provided by the Congressional Research Service on legislative decisions and policy outcomes.
Key Findings
Non-partisan research enhances the quality of legislative decisions.
It provides objective analysis, reducing the influence of political biases.
Helps in identifying potential policy outcomes and implications.
Methodology
The study utilized a mixed-methods approach, combining quantitative data analysis with qualitative insights from legislative stakeholders.
Conclusion
The findings suggest that non-partisan research plays a crucial role in informing legislative decisions and shaping policy outcomes.
